Uses

Eurepa MF 2 Tablet is used in the treatment of type 2 diabetes mellitus. The detailed uses of Eurepa MF 2 Tablet are as follows:

  • Controls blood sugar levels: Eurepa MF 2 Tablet helps to lower high blood glucose in type 2 diabetes by improving insulin secretion and reducing sugar production in the liver.
  • Improves insulin response: Eurepa MF 2 Tablet enhances the body’s ability to use insulin more effectively and supports better control of blood sugar throughout the day.
  • Reduces diabetes-related risks: By maintaining stable blood sugar levels, Eurepa MF 2 Tablet helps to prevent future complications such as nerve damage, kidney issues, and heart problems.

Medicinal Benefits

Eurepa MF 2 Tablet belongs to the class of antidiabetic medicines used to treat type 2 diabetes. Eurepa MF 2 Tablet contains Repaglinide and Metformin. Repaglinide acts by increasing the amount of insulin released by the pancreas. Metformin acts by lowering the liver's glucose production, delaying glucose absorption from the intestines, and increasing the body's response to insulin. Together, Eurepa MF 2 Tablet helps treat type II diabetes.

Eurepa MF 2 Tablet is used to treat type 2 diabetes. It works by increasing the amount of insulin released by the pancreas, lowering the liver's glucose production, delaying glucose absorption from the intestines, and increasing the body's response to insulin.

A common side effect of Eurepa MF 2 Tablet is hypoglycaemia (low blood glucose levels), characterized by dizziness, sweating, palpitations, hunger pangs, dry mouth, or skin. Hypoglycemia can occur if you miss or delay your food, drink alcohol, over-exercise, or take other antidiabetic medicine along with this medicine. It is important to monitor blood sugar levels regularly. Also, avoid missing meals and carry some form of sugar along with you.

Consult the doctor if you experience unusual thirst or pass urine more than normal while taking Eurepa MF 2 Tablet , as it may be a sign that there is too much sugar in your blood, and treatment needs to be adjusted. It may also be because of dehydration as Eurepa MF 2 Tablet can lead to loss of fluids. Increase intake of fluids; if even then you feel thirsty, please consult your doctor.

Yes, long-term usage of Eurepa MF 2 Tablet can cause vitamin B12 deficiency as it interferes with the absorption of vitamin B12 in the stomach. The symptoms of vitamin B12 deficiency include fatigue, nerve problems, tingling sensation and numbness in hands and feet, weakness, urinary problems, affected mental status, and difficulty in maintaining balance. These symptoms can be managed by taking Vitamin B12 supplements as advised by your doctor.
